How Floodwater Removal Actually Works

Floodwater Removal isn’t just about mopping up. It’s a science. Our team uses moisture meters, air movers, and dehumidifiers to dry your home properly. We know that even a little water can cause mold and structural issues. That’s why we don’t cut corners. We follow strict protocols to make sure no hidden moisture remains. Assessment and Planning

Our technicians arrive and immediately start assessing the damage. They check for water sources, measure the depth, and look for signs of hidden moisture. Water Extraction

We use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water as quickly as possible. This step is the first line of defense. The faster we remove the water, the less damage it causes.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water is out, we bring in air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the area. We monitor the progress with moisture readings to make sure everything is dry. This step can take 2-5 days depending on the damage. We don’t leave until your home is fully dry. We use the right tools for the right job.

Floodwater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small puddle on the floor Yes No It’s easy to clean, but hidden moisture can still be a problem.
Water under the carpet No Yes It can cause mold and damage the floor structure.
Standing water in the basement No Yes It’s dangerous and can lead to long-term damage.
Water from a pipe burst No Yes It can cause serious structural damage if not handled fast.
Water from a storm or flood No Yes It’s a large-scale issue that needs professional equipment.
Water after a leak that won’t stop No Yes It can cause major damage if not stopped immediately.

DIY can work for small issues, but when the water is deep, large, or hidden, it’s best to call a professional. We have the right tools, training, and experience to fix the problem. Don’t risk your home. Let us handle it right the first time.

Floodwater Removal Cost In Carthage, NC

Floodwater Removal costs v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the area affected, and local conditions. These are estimates, not guarantees. The actual cost depends on the work needed. We’ll give you a clear breakdown before starting any work.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Amount of water, depth, and location.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of the area and duration of drying.
Sanitization $300 – $1,500 Extent of contamination and area size.
Structural Repair $500 – $3,000 Damage to floors, walls, or ceilings.
Restoration $1,000 – $6,000 Damage to furniture, appliances, or belongings.
Final Inspection $100 – $500 Complexity of the job and time needed.
